Great to meet you!

My practice focuses on relational trauma, including domestic and sexual violence, childhood trauma, and individuals seeking to make positive changes in their lives. I also work with clients struggling with general and social anxiety, as well as depression. Many of my clients are women at a crossroads, navigating significant life transitions and stepping into their next chapter.

After a long career in the corporate world, I decided to fulfill my teenage dream of becoming a social worker. I bring a combination of strong therapeutic skills and lived experience to my practice. I understand the complexities of unhealthy relationships and provide a safe, supportive space for you to process your concerns and begin building the life you deserve.

Please note: I provide individual therapy only and don't offer couples counseling.

My approach to therapy

I believe therapy is a partnership—a journey we take together toward healing, self-understanding, and creating a life that brings you joy. My approach is goal-oriented and, when needed, includes "between-session" skill-building to help you grow and evolve. After all, meaningful change happens through action, not just conversation!

What you can expect from me

I strive to create a safe and supportive environment where you feel heard and valued, and I am committed to earning your trust. Through psychoeducation, insight, and practical coping strategies, I empower you to take charge of your well-being. While I bring warmth and compassion to our work, I will also challenge you to step outside your comfort zone, shift negative thought patterns, and sustain the positive changes you make.
